Mechanism and Biochemical Profile

Maltose acts as a disaccharide substrate that specifically binds to intestinal alpha-glucosidase, undergoing catalytic hydrolysis into glucose monomers to drive downstream glycolysis and cellular ATP generation. Understanding and modulating this enzymatic carbohydrate breakdown is clinically relevant in regulating postprandial glucose dynamics in type 2 diabetes mellitus and evaluating nutrient transport in neoplastic conditions.

Appendix RUO and cGMP Quality Standards

Quality Dimension RUO (Research Use Only) cGMP (Current Good Manufacturing Practice)
Clinical Applicability Prohibited in human clinical trials or medical diagnostics. Mandatory for human clinical trials (Phase I–III) and therapies.
Regulatory Status Non-regulated grade; exempt from drug manufacturing laws. Legally enforced by health authorities (e.g., FDA, EMA, NMPA).
Facility Environment Unclassified analytical or research laboratories. Validated Cleanrooms (ISO Class 5–8) with continuous monitoring.
Quality Control Basic purity and activity testing. Rigorous safety release testing (Sterility, Endotoxin, Mycoplasma).
Process Validation Basic equipment calibration; no process validation required. Full qualification (IQ/OQ/PQ) and complete batch records.
Quality Assurance Vendor self-declared without required formal QMS. Mandatory QA/QC unit, Change Control, CAPA, and vendor audits.
Regulatory Impact High risk of IND rejection if used as a critical raw material. Required for IND/NDA filings, supported by Drug Master Files (DMF).
